We investigate the structure of the most general actions with the symmetry group [ital G], spontaneously broken down to a subgroup [ital H]. We show that the only possible terms in the Lagrangian density that, although not [ital G] invariant, yield [ital G]-invariant terms in the action, are in one to one correspondence with the generators of the fifth cohomology classes. For the special case of [ital G]=SU([ital N])[sub [ital L]][times]SU([ital N])[sub [ital R]] broken down to the diagonal subgroup [ital H]=SU([ital N])[sub [ital V]], there is just one such term for [ital N][ge]3, which for [ital N]=3 is the original Wess-Zumino-Witten term.
